The Importance Of GMP Clinical Manufacturing In Drug Development

In the world of pharmaceuticals, ensuring the safety and efficacy of drugs is of utmost importance This is where GMP (Good Manufacturing Practice) clinical manufacturing comes into play GMP guidelines are designed to ensure that drugs are consistently produced and controlled according to quality standards When it comes to clinical manufacturing, adherence to GMP guidelines is essential to support drug development and ultimately, patient safety.

GMP clinical manufacturing involves the production of drug products for use in clinical trials These trials are conducted to evaluate the safety and efficacy of new drugs before they are released to the market The rigorous standards set by GMP ensure that the drugs produced for these trials are of high quality, safe, and effective.

One of the key aspects of GMP clinical manufacturing is the control of manufacturing processes GMP guidelines require that all processes involved in drug manufacturing be clearly defined, controlled, and documented This includes everything from the selection of raw materials to the packaging and labeling of the final product By establishing strict control over these processes, drug manufacturers can minimize the risk of contamination, mix-ups, and errors that could compromise the quality of the final product.

Another important component of GMP clinical manufacturing is the qualification of personnel, equipment, and facilities GMP guidelines require that all individuals involved in drug manufacturing be properly trained and qualified to perform their assigned tasks This includes everyone from the scientists developing the drug formulation to the technicians operating the manufacturing equipment In addition, GMP also mandates that all equipment and facilities used in drug manufacturing be regularly inspected, calibrated, and maintained to ensure they meet the necessary quality standards.

Quality control and assurance are also critical aspects of GMP clinical manufacturing Drug manufacturers are required to establish and maintain robust quality control systems to monitor the quality of raw materials, in-process materials, and finished products gmp clinical manufacturing. This includes conducting regular testing and analysis to ensure that the drugs being produced meet the required specifications for identity, strength, purity, and stability By implementing stringent quality control measures, drug manufacturers can identify and address any potential quality issues before they impact the safety and efficacy of the drug product.

In addition to ensuring the quality of drug products, GMP clinical manufacturing also plays a crucial role in ensuring patient safety The drugs produced for clinical trials are intended to be tested on human subjects, so it is imperative that they are safe and free from harmful contaminants By adhering to GMP guidelines, drug manufacturers can minimize the risk of producing drugs that could cause adverse reactions or harm to patients participating in clinical trials.
